Configure(컨피규어)란 설치된 시스템이나 소프트웨어를 사용자의 환경에 맞게 동작하도록 설정을 조정하는 과정을 의미합니다. 이는 프로그램 설치 후, 어떻게 작동할지 구체적인 규칙을 정하는 핵심 작업입니다.
Configure(컨피규어)란 무엇이며 왜 필요할까요?
Configure(컨피규어)는 IT 시스템이나 소프트웨어가 특정 환경에서 최적의 성능을 발휘하도록 설정을 조정하는 작업을 말합니다. 쉽게 말해, 프로그램을 '설치(Install)'한 후, 그것이 '어떻게 동작할지'를 결정하는 '설정(Configure)' 단계라고 이해할 수 있습니다. Configure가 필요한 이유는 개발, 테스트, 운영 서버 등 각 환경의 특성이 다르기 때문입니다. 또한, 사용자마다 요구하는 언어, 접근 권한, 기능 등이 다르며, 데이터베이스 주소나 API 키와 같은 고유 정보도 환경에 맞게 지정해야 합니다. 이러한 다양한 요구사항을 충족시키기 위해 Configure 작업은 필수적입니다.
실제로 Configure 작업은 개발자가 코드를 작성하는 것만큼 중요합니다. 예를 들어, 웹 애플리케이션을 개발했다고 가정해 봅시다. 이 애플리케이션이 특정 웹 서버에서 잘 작동하도록 포트 번호, 도메인 정보, 보안 관련 설정을 지정해야 합니다. 또한, 데이터베이스에 연결하기 위한 호스트 주소, 사용자 이름, 비밀번호 등도 정확하게 입력해야 합니다. 모바일 앱의 경우에도 사용자 인터페이스(UI) 설정, 알림 ON/OFF, 언어 설정 등 다양한 Configure 옵션을 제공하여 사용자 경험을 맞춤화합니다. 이러한 설정 조정 없이는 시스템이나 소프트웨어가 의도한 대로 작동하지 않거나, 심지어 실행되지 않을 수도 있습니다.
Configure 설정은 어떻게 이루어지나요?
관련 글
Configure 설정은 시스템이나 소프트웨어의 종류에 따라 매우 다양하게 이루어집니다. 서버 설정의 경우, 웹 서버의 기본 포트(예: 80 또는 443)를 지정하거나, HTTPS 인증서를 적용하여 보안을 강화하는 작업이 포함될 수 있습니다. 데이터베이스 설정에서는 애플리케이션이 연결해야 할 데이터베이스의 호스트 주소, 사용자 계정 정보, 데이터베이스 이름을 정확하게 입력해야 합니다. 애플리케이션 설정은 사용자가 직접 접하는 부분으로, 다크 모드 지원 여부, 푸시 알림 설정, 선호하는 언어 변경 등 개인화된 환경을 구성하는 데 사용됩니다. 이러한 설정들은 보통 설정 파일(Configuration File)이나 사용자 인터페이스(UI)를 통해 이루어지며, 시스템 관리자나 사용자가 직접 수정하여 적용합니다. Configure 과정을 통해 각 시스템은 고유한 요구사항에 맞춰 최적화됩니다.
Configure와 Setup의 차이점은 무엇인가요?
Configure(컨피규어)와 Setup(셋업)은 종종 혼용되기도 하지만, 명확한 차이가 있습니다. Setup은 시스템이나 소프트웨어를 사용 가능한 상태로 만들기 위한 초기 환경 구성 전반을 의미합니다. 여기에는 하드웨어 설치, 운영체제 설치, 기본 소프트웨어 설치 등이 포함될 수 있습니다. 반면, Configure는 Setup이 완료된 후, 설치된 시스템이나 소프트웨어가 특정 목적이나 환경에 맞게 동작하도록 세부 설정을 조정하는 과정을 말합니다. 예를 들어, 컴퓨터에 운영체제를 설치하는 것이 Setup이라면, 설치된 운영체제에서 네트워크 설정, 사용자 계정 설정, 프로그램별 세부 환경 설정을 하는 것이 Configure에 해당합니다. 즉, Setup이 '준비'라면 Configure는 '맞춤 조정'이라고 할 수 있습니다.
Configure 설정 시 주의할 점은 무엇인가요?
Configure 설정을 진행할 때는 몇 가지 주의사항을 염두에 두어야 합니다. 첫째, 설정 파일의 문법 오류는 시스템 오류로 이어질 수 있으므로, 변경 후에는 반드시 문법을 확인해야 합니다. 둘째, 잘못된 설정 값은 보안 취약점을 야기하거나 시스템 성능을 저하시킬 수 있습니다. 특히 데이터베이스 연결 정보나 API 키와 같은 민감한 정보는 안전하게 관리해야 합니다. 셋째, 중요한 설정을 변경하기 전에는 반드시 기존 설정을 백업해두는 것이 좋습니다. 이를 통해 문제가 발생했을 때 이전 상태로 쉽게 복구할 수 있습니다. 마지막으로, 각 설정 항목의 의미와 영향을 정확히 이해하고 변경해야 합니다. 불필요하거나 잘못된 설정은 예상치 못한 문제를 일으킬 수 있으므로, 공식 문서나 신뢰할 수 있는 자료를 참고하는 것이 중요합니다.
공유하기
💬자주 묻는 질문
Configure(컨피규어)는 정확히 무엇을 의미하나요?
Configure와 Setup의 주요 차이점은 무엇인가요?
Configure 설정 시 가장 주의해야 할 점은 무엇인가요?
원문 작성자







